Do you support recognising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ples by changing the Constitution or making some other kind of legal change?
Yes
What should the change look like?
The Constitution should acknowledge the prior possession of Australia and its surrounding islands by groups exercising collective ownership of the lands and waters of what is now the Commonwealth of Australia.
Should we have a statement that acknowledges the First Peoples of Australia?
Yes. This should be in the Constitution.
Where is the best place to put it?
in the Preamble

Should the Australian Parliament keep the power to make special laws for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ples?
Yes
Do you have any ideas on what new words could be used to describe that power, or where in the Constitution to put the power?
My 'yes' answer is tentative. I am not sure that the power should be enduring because it should not be necessary if first peoples are truly respected and acknowledged and treated fairly, but 'yes' provides a better guarantee than 'no'.
Do you think that a guarantee against racial discrimination should go into the Constitution?
Yes
Do you have any ideas about what words to use for that guarantee, or where in the Constitution to put it?
I do not think the guarantee should be restricted to guaranteeing the rights of Aboriginal and TSI people. It needs to be extended to all discernibly different groups. (Sorry...I did not see the next question coming)
Should the guarantee protect all Australians against racial discrimination, or only Indigenous Australians?
All Australians
Do you think Indigenous people should have a say when Parliament and government make laws and policies about Indigenous affairs?
Yes
Should a new Indigenous group be set up under the Constitution to give advice and make sure Indigenous people have a voice in political decisions that affect them?
I don't know
Do you have any other comments on this Indigenous group?
I am more comfortable about the prospect of statutory 'consultative or advisory councils' on particular sectors of Federal Government administration
